If you see any timezone locations for Beijing, please talk to your software
vendor about adding the locations you desire, as Beijing is not in the tzdb.

Whether the locations you desire map internally to Asia/Bangkok,
Asia/Ho_Chi_Minh, or Asia/Saigon will make no difference to the time displayed
on your system.

If you need correct times prior to 1970, please consider submitting patches
referencing your research sources against the appropriate backzones, possibly
being prepared to maintain your own backzones if not accepted in tzdb.

This may be easier if you create your own fork of the experimental github repo
and test making your patches against that, building tzdb files matching your
requirements, possibly including backzones.
